State Environmental Officials Announce Student and School Recipients of Green Team Awards: MassDEP Recognizes HEC Academy and others

BOSTON — State environmental officials today recognized students from 48 schools across Massachusetts for outstanding environmental actions as members of the Green Team, a statewide environmental education program sponsored by the Executive Office of Energy and Environmental Affairs (EEA) and the Massachusetts Department of Environmental Protection (MassDEP). “The Healey-Driscoll Administration is implementing ambitious climate and environmental goals… [Read More]

GusNIP Produce Prescription Program boosts healthy food availability and support for local residents

The US Department of Agriculture (USDA) Gus Schumacher Nutrition Incentive Program’s (GusNIP) Produce Prescription and Nutrition Incentive program has awarded  $500,000 over three years to support the Produce for Health in Hampshire County’s Food Desert Communities project.  Healthy Hampshire focuses on building communities that support nourished, active, and joyful residents who are empowered to shape… [Read More]
